Window replacements

Double glazing is a powerful means of reducing home heating costs, while increasing security and comfort. It also reduces noise and condensation pollution, and also increases the value of a home. Moreover, double glazing windows are more energy efficient than conventional single-pane windows. This is due to the dual gas and glass layer that acts as insulation, decreasing heat loss and increasing energy efficiency. The UK building regulations require that all new windows have at least a C-rated. However, a lot of companies offer higher-rated windows like A+or uPVC.

A misted double glazed window is typically the result of a broken seal, which can be repaired by removing the affected pane, and then pipe hot air into the gap. This will eliminate any remaining moisture and restore the integrity of the glass unit.

Double-glazed windows with blowing are more difficult to fix and usually require replacement. This task should be left to an experienced company, since it requires special tools.
